Lahore: The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) founder has approached the Lahore High Court (LHC) for bail in the May 9 cases.
According to the details, the PTI founder has approached the court for release on eight cases of May 9.
He has filed a bail application in other cases including the Jinnah House attack, in which it has been taken a stand that on May 9, he was in the National Accountability Bureau (NAB) custody in Islamabad and was named in the cases on charges of conspiracy for political revenge.
The application further states: “I have been facing cases for two years for revenge. Bail applications in the cases should be approved”.
